President Lee Jae Myung stated Wednesday he intends to increase an apology to North Korea over the earlier authorities’s alleged dispatch of drones to Pyongyang to distribute anti-regime leaflets.
Nevertheless, Lee added that the present home political panorama makes such a gesture troublesome.
Talking at a press briefing with international correspondents at Cheong Wa Dae in Seoul, Lee stated, “You might be studying my thoughts,” when requested if he’s considering of issuing a state-level apology for the motion as a manner to assist to cut back inter-Korean tensions.
“On one aspect, I believe we have to apologize, however on the opposite aspect, I fear that it [an apology] might change into a problem for political, ideological conflicts, the place the administration can be referred to as pro-North Korea,” Lee stated.
Lee’s feedback got here as an investigation continues by a particular counsel in regards to the drone subject. Lee’s predecessor, former President Yoon Suk Yeol, and a few of his shut aides within the navy allegedly ordered the deployment of drones carrying leaflets essential of North Korean chief Kim Jong-un to Pyongyang in October 2024 with a purpose to incite the North to retaliate and use it as a pretext for declaring martial legislation.
Lee additionally described inter-Korean relations as “so sealed that not even a pinhole stays,” emphasizing that Seoul’s unilateral confidence-building measures could also be essential to reopen channels of communication.
The president additionally signaled a willingness to compromise on the long-contentious subject of joint South Korea-U.S. navy workout routines, saying Seoul might talk about scaling them down if essential to facilitate renewed U.S.-North Korea talks.
“Whether it is wanted to construct momentum for dialogue, and if it serves as a strategic lever for the US, we will talk about it,” he stated, reiterating his intention to behave as a “fixed facilitator” in efforts to restart negotiations.
The president emphasised that Washington has larger affect over Pyongyang’s decision-making course of, noting that North Korea’s management views the U.S., quite than South Korea, as the one actor able to offering credible safety assurances. Nonetheless, he argued that Seoul should proceed to create an surroundings conducive to talks, saying this strategy is important for Korea to stay a “principal” in shaping the way forward for the Korean Peninsula.
When requested about deterrence and nuclear coverage, Lee reaffirmed his dedication to the precept of nonproliferation, saying Seoul has “no intention of stepping outdoors the framework of a nuclear-free Korean Peninsula.”
He added that points akin to uranium enrichment, spent-fuel reprocessing and the potential acquisition of nuclear-powered submarines “don’t violate nonproliferation norms,” as they don’t contain the event of nuclear weapons.
Lee famous that South Korea’s standard capabilities stay greater than adequate to discourage the North, stating that the nation’s protection spending exceeds North Korea’s annual GDP, and that South Korea’s navy power ranks among the many prime 5 globally, even with out U.S. forces stationed on the peninsula.
Nonetheless, he stated sustained efforts to decrease tensions and rebuild dialogue channels are mandatory to forestall the present stalemate from changing into everlasting.
